Abstract

The meaning of the title, "Blank Piece of Paper," refers to the need for management to take a completely fresh viewpoint to the problems facing our industry. These problems are so severe and some so new that conventional thinking may not be adequate to resolve them. Innovation has to be a part of every company's approach to the solutions, our concept is to start with a "Blank Piece of Paper.' The objective of 'this paper is to outline steps which can be taken to improve the profitability of a mining business. This is not an examination of technical solutions to individual problems, but rather recommendations for overall change in management thinking. This philosophy is based on our actual, hands-on experience in major open pit operations worldwide over the past 25 years.
